Step 4: Drain the ProctorQueue workers on Examly's legacy cluster before flipping traffic. Run the drain script, wait for in-flight sessions to hit zero, then disable the old consumer group. Do not restart anything until the Veridex broker confirms offset commit. If a proctor session hangs past ten minutes, escalate to the invigilation channel. Once the drain completes, apply the new settings to every worker node. The exact configuration values the workers must load are listed below.

config for bafof-yadup:
[raldor]
team = druys
access_code = ac_de306a
host = raldor.zemvarworks.local
port = 9000
owner = wendor.julir
peer = belael.halixstack.local

Subject: Handover — Waveform Preview release duties

Hi Dorn,

Taking over Soundquill releases means owning the audio waveform preview module too. Plugin authors build against the preview SDK, and every third-party bundle must be signed before the marketplace accepts it. Please remind external authors that the verification chain changed in 3.2 — older certs will fail silently. For their convenience, include the current plugin-signing key in the release notes; it is as follows.

deploy key for kajep-bawig: bky9_APVW7kgHb

**Ticket QRM-2281 — Markdown pipeline: raw HTML passthrough**

Severity: High. The Fernpost renderer's sanitizer is skipped when documents arrive via the bulk-import path, letting inline script tags survive into stored previews. Repro: import any document containing a script element, open preview. Fix lands in the sanitizer-enforcement branch; sanitize-before-store now applies to all ingest paths. Security review requested before merge. The candidate build carrying the fix is tagged as follows.

build token for tajeg-bajep: htk14_409ba9df6b8acb

## Artifact Signing — SDK Parity Notes (Weekly Sync)

Kestrel SDK for Android reached parity with the Swift client this sprint: offline queueing, batched telemetry, and retry semantics now match. Both SDKs ship as signed artifacts from the same pipeline. Remaining gap: background sync throttling, targeted next sprint. Verify both release bundles before tagging. Both artifacts validate against the shared signing key below.

signing key of kawig-fafog = bky19_6Fypv1qws7J8qJtaYjX